Output 8659b1c602e1853d9aebd6859637175bb6f62ce51dd2e6b3776427556e95460c:1

value
5000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2940bc41881d21d9ecc5fb4fe771668d14d6040 OP_EQUALVERIFY OP_CHECKSIG
address
1Mf34mWSmR6LnjmRMUdVAohhWwZu4NsFPD
transaction
8659b1c602e1853d9aebd6859637175bb6f62ce51dd2e6b3776427556e95460c
spent
true